Ausbildung und Werdegang
- seit 05.04 C4 Professor für "Dynamik des Ozeanbodens" am GEOMAR.
- 10.98 - 04.04 Professor für "Petrologie der Ozeankruste", Fachbereich 5, Universität Bremen.
- 08.94 - 09.98 Assistant am Geologisch-Paläontologischen Institut, Universität Kiel.
- 01.93 - 07.94 Senior Wissenschaftler am Geologisch-Paläontologischen Institut, Universität Kiel.
- 04.88 - 12.92 Wissenschaftler am Geologisch-Paläontologischen Institut, Universität Kiel.
- 04.86 - 03.88 Royal Society European Exchange Fellow an der Centre de Recherches Pétrographiques et Géochimiques, Nancy, Frankreich. Untersuchungen mit Prof. F. Albarède an rezentem submarinem Vulkanismus in den Society Inseln.
- 10.82 - 03.86 Doktorarbeit (D. Phil.) an der Universität Oxford mit dem Titel: "Stratigraphy and geochemistry of the Deccan Trap lava series, Western Ghats, India". Betreuer: Dr. K.G. Cox. Gutachter: Dr. J.D. Bell (Oxford), Dr. R.S.J. Sparks (Cambridge)
- 10.79 - 06.82 Bachelor in Geologie an der Universität London/Imperial College. Arbeitsgebiet: "Petrologie/Strukturgeologie". BSc Hons. 2.1.
